In Eur OPA, about one million domestic boilers and are sold around 82,000 units a year. Germany, with more than 265,000 biomass boilers working, and Italy, with 115,000 boilers, lead the sales ranking with 15,000 units. Austria, with 125,000 boilers, the country with the best ratio per inhabitant by having a boiler for every 70 Austrians. And Spain had 18,000 pellet boilers for domestic use in 2018 , year in the 2,400 units, 7.1% more than the previous one were sold.

available eur data 4.6 million pellet stoves operating and that annual sales exceed 570,000 units. It highlights the positive evolution of sales in countries in the Mediterranean field. Italy has 2.6 million stoves operating and leads the sales ranking with 180,000 units. It is followed by France, which had 740,000 pellet stoves working at the end of 2017, and its sales grew by 35%, up to 144,000 units. Spain had 220,000 Operating Pellet Stoves, one per 1.145 Spaniards. A year later, the estimated number of operational stoves in Spain was almost 270,000 , and sales had increased by 19%.
